play in accelerator pedal
My accelerator pedal has a bit of play in it and was told this was losing me power when i put my foot down.Can you pull the slack through on the accelerator cable to reduce this? had a look and it seems fairly straightforward, but don't want to make a town halls of it! Any suggestions please

No reason why not, it's a bit fiddly trying to hold the solderless nipple whilst tightening it up though! So I found anyway. Ideally you need to tie the engine end at the carb/injection pump so that it doesn't move whilst adjusting. (assuming that the petrol engines have the adjustment under the pedal the same as diesels)

I wonder what engine you have
I know the WBX engines have an adjuster at the carb end, a plastic thing with grooves and a metal clip. If you have a WBX, have you checked there ?
p.s. = It will likely have a LOT more power after you adjust it correctly
Just make sure you don't over adjust it so that you are straining the cable at full throttle.

Hi Guys, thanx for response. My engine is a 1900 dg automatic, which makes taking off the clamping pin and adjusting relatively easy, unless you manage to shear it in half as i did! New one in post for tomorrow fingers crossed. the connector to the pedal moves enough that i can pivot it to shorten the cable, rather than pulling the cable through, holding it and then retightening the clamping pin. So f**ked it up to begin with, but have found a less strenuous and stressful way to put it back! (In theory). Difficulty finding the pin at short notice though, JK would have to order and GSF don't stock. VW heritage had it in stock £3.60 + £5.00 express delivery. So lesson learnt
